Director of Public Prosecutions of Kenya

The Office of the Director of Public Prosecutions (ODPP) is the National Prosecuting Authority in the Republic of Kenya as established by the Constitution of Kenya, which de-linked it from the Office of the Attorney General and established it as an independent office. The office is empowered with the authority to exercise the State's powers of prosecution with regard to criminal proceedings.

The ODPP is officially headed by the Director of Public Prosecutions (DPP) who is nominated, and with the approval of the National Assembly, appointed by the President of Kenya.
